Tensions across the Middle East have reached a critical tipping point today as five major military and diplomatic shifts unfold simultaneously this weekend along with anticipated strikes. First, U.S. forces are positioned to launch a new wave of targeted airstrikes all across Iran, zeroing in on key IRGC bases, personnel, missile facilities, and infrastructure over the entire country which may include power plants. Second, the naval standoff in the Strait of Hormuz continues to escalate as U.S. forces enforce a tight maritime blockade while Iranian units attempt to intercept commercial oil tankers. Third, IRGC-backed proxy groups in Iraq and Syria are preparing retaliatory drone and missile attacks against coalition positions. Fourth, integrated air defense networks in Israel, Jordan, and regional allies remain on red alert to neutralize incoming strikes. Finally, backchannel diplomatic talks are proceeding in Pakistan and Oman in an effort to broker de-escalation terms. Behind these escalating shocks, economic pressure continues to mount as the Iranian People push for freedom and change.
